Welcome to PixSplat Documentation

PixSplat is a powerful GPU-powered pixel graphics editor designed for creating and editing pixel graphics and animations. It offers both a web-based module powered by WebGPU and a native desktop module that enhances performance and usability.

Main Window

What is PixSplat?

PixSplat is a modern, feature-rich pixel art editor that combines the power of traditional pixel art tools with cutting-edge web technologies. The web version provides hardware-accelerated texture editing through WebGPU, while the desktop version offers enhanced performance and additional features.

Core Features

Drawing Tools

  • Pen Tablet Support:
    • Pressure sensitivity
    • Tangential pressure
    • Tilt X and Y
    • Twist
    • Altitude angle
    • Azimuth angle
    • Configurable for brush size, spacing, strength, flow, and opacity

Pen Tablet Support

  • Draw Tool:
    • Customizable presets
    • Round and square stroke types
    • Brush thickness, spacing, strength, flow, opacity
    • Blend modes
    • Open Pixel Fix Mode for 1-pixel width strokes
    • Hotkeys for straight lines and angle snapping
    • Brush outline and result preview modes

  • Erase Tool: All Draw Tool features except blend modes
  • Shape Tool:
    • Customizable presets
    • Rectangles, ellipses, and lines
    • Fill options
    • Hotkeys for centering and filling
    • Stroke thickness and opacity control

Animation System

  • Layer support with visibility, locking, opacity, and blend modes
  • Per-layer animation with independent timelines
  • Onion skinning for frame preview
  • Export as strips, gifs (desktop version), or individual images
  • Real-time drawing during animation playback

Transform, Selection & Crop

  • Transform: Scale, rotate, and move pixels with precision
  • Selection: Rectangle, ellipse, lasso, magic wand, and freehand modes
  • Crop Tool: Document cropping to selected areas

Color & Palette Management

  • Color Picker with recent color history
  • Palette Editor with .gpl file import support

Filters

  • Adjustable filters with fine-tuning options
  • Stack multiple filters for complex effects
  • "Keep Preview" option for continuous preview
  • Mask selected areas
  • Free Hand Brush mode with Lock Addition

File Format Support

  • Web Version: .png, .jpeg, .bmp, .gif (without animation)
  • Desktop Version: Additional support for .psd, .webp, and more
